Once again, Microsoft is exerting pressure on everyone to upgrade to the latest version (Vista) or be left behind. They plan to stop selling XP at the end of June of this year. Here's the story from InfoWorld.

I don't know when Microsoft plans to stop *supporting* XP. But I'm sure that date won't be far behind.

They should have learned something when they tried to end support of Windows 98 a few years ago. They ended up moving the end-of-support date back a year or two.
